You couldn't upload the raw AVI anyway, as the codec inside is proprietary of Mirillis; YouTube wouldn't be able to decode it. So either directly capture into MP4 (at lower resolution) or convert the AVI into MP4. :)

Mmake sure that LIVE streaming settings are not overwriting your recording settings. This situation occurs when "Enable Action! LIVE Streaming" option is checked.
